Our specialists — psychologist, speech therapist, and special education teacher (defectologist) — help evaluate the level of speech, cognitive, emotional, and motor development.
An assessment is recommended if you notice that your child:
❆ lags behind in speech development or speaks very little,
❆ has trouble remembering information or concentrating,
❆ gets tired quickly or shows hyperactivity,
❆ cannot sit still and follow instructions,
❆ avoids social interaction or displays aggressive behavior,
❆ struggles with learning or school readiness.

Based on the results, our specialists provide a detailed report describing the child’s strengths and challenges, along with personalized recommendations for corrective support, activities, and further guidance.
The goal of assessment is to identify any potential issues early, understand the causes of difficulties, and develop an individualized support plan to help the child grow, learn successfully, and adapt well in social settings.
